Could Sal Sunseri join Florida State as a position coach?

Multiple sources have informed Tomahawk Nation that Sal Sunseri could soon join the Florida State coaching staff as a linebacker or defensive end coach.

Sunseri, 53, was just fired after a one-year stint as Tennessee's defensive coordinator, along with the rest of the Vols' staff.

Despite the awful defense he oversaw at Tennessee, he has an excellent reputation of working with ends and linebackers.

Between 1985 and 1992, Sunseri worked as a defensive ends and linebacker coach for Pitt, his alma mater. He also was the defensive ends coach for the Carolina Panthers from 2002 to 2008. After, he joined Nick Saban's defensive staff at Alabama, as outside linebackers coach.

New defensive coordinator Jeremy Pruitt worked with Sunseri from 2009 to 2011 at Alabama, and Jimbo Fisher also has a relationship with Sunseri.

The hire of Sunseri could calm the fears of some who have questioned Pruitt's lack of experience (three years of college coaching) and complete lack of experience as a defensive coordinator.

One hangup? Florida State has yet to make an announcement on the future of linebacker coach Greg Hudson. Sources expressed doubt as to Hudson's future with Florida State, and he is not expected to return in 2013.
